Amadeus Cytric, in partnership with trend forecasting agency Globetrender, has identified key shifts that are reshaping business travel. From AI-driven automation to sustainable choices and seamless airport experiences, companies must adapt to maximize efficiency, well-being and competitiveness in a rapidly changing world.

Key takeaways

  • AI-Driven travel management: Agentic AI will move beyond passive assistance to autonomously manage bookings, expense reports and itinerary adjustments;
  • Meetings in motion: Hybrid workspaces will drive the demand for on-the-go collaboration, from in-flight strategy sessions to private rail summits;
  • Tailored bundles: Airlines will offer customized air packages, integrating amenities such as lounge access and Wi-Fi to align with corporate travel policies;
  • Gen Z influence: This new workforce cohort prioritizes flexibility, sustainability and meaningful travel experiences, reshaping corporate policies;
  • Biometric gateways: Facial recognition will replace traditional travel documents, streamlining airport processes for a frictionless experience;
  • Jetset hacking: Business travelers will prioritize well-being, embracing wellness innovations such as sleep labs and cryo chambers;
  • Regional travel growth: Amid global uncertainties, companies will prioritize domestic and regional travel, optimizing supply chains and logistics.
